Gateshead Health NHS Foundation Trust is looking for caring and compassionate individuals to join as HealthCare Assistants. This role involves working closely with patients to provide necessary support for daily activities, working alongside a multidisciplinary team.
Candidates should possess effective communication skills and a vocational qualification in health and social care. Full time and part-time hours are available.

How to prepare for a job interview at Gateshead Health
β¨Show Your Compassion
In this role, compassion is key. Be ready to share specific examples of how you've supported patients or clients in the past. Highlight your ability to empathise and connect with individuals,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.
β¨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your health and social care knowledge. Familiarise yourself with common challenges faced by elderly patients and be prepared to discuss how you would handle these situations. This shows that you're not just qualified but also genuinely interested in the field.
β¨Communicate Clearly
Effective communication is crucial in this role. Pract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. You might even want to do a mock interview with a friend to get comfortable discussing your experiences and qualifications.
β¨Teamwork Makes the Dream Work
Since you'll be working alongside a multidisciplinary team, be prepared to talk about your experience in collaborative settings. Share examples of how you've worked with others to achieve a common goal, and emphasise your flexibility and willingness to learn from colleagues.
